93 Legacy Parking Brake Handle

Featured Replies

Hi, new here... wondering if anyone has advice on replacing the parking brake handle on my 93 Legacy wagon. I kinda need to know where to get parts (junkyard?) and how to do it. Is it ovious when I get in there or is there a trick to the whole thing? The button broke off and the spring is sticking out. It worked for a while, but now it won't ratchet and stay set.

fbcbass,

 

I've many others apart, but not the one on my Subie, but most have a button that is screwed on like a nut. You push the button onto the threaded shaft that holds the spring, and wind it on until its tight. I'd go to a junkyard and see if you can find and remove just the butto you need. If not, you may end up having to get the entire handle. Good luck!

Pull the center counsel up, you will find two screws at the front

Lift the cneter counsel lid and remove the 4 scress

I think that it, but there may be a couple on the back side down by the floor

 

Now you have full access to the brake handle. If you don't need the cables, cut them and unbolt the handle. You've got it out.

 

Do the same on your car (don't cut the cables :>) adjust the cables per the book. Easy job 30 min and your done.
